Issue


Docusign Service instance is failing to register in early K2 Blackpearl version 4.6.11 and 4.7 RTM.


 


Error message: "The request was aborted: Could not create SSL/TLS secure channel."


Symptoms


TLS 1.0 support from DocuSign Demo environment has ended on 5/29/2018.


https://support.docusign.com/articles/000044869


Resolution


Upgrading to K2 Blackpearl 4.7 March CU with FP10 should resolve the issue.
